Used when you want to be completely honest, often before giving your real opinion or a truth that might be difficult to say.

Polite, semi-formal phrase, common before sharing opinions, criticism, or admissions. Similar to 'to be honest', but can sound slightly more formal or emphatic. Used at the start of a sentence. Not usually for written academic English.
